Building wealth is a goal that
many aspire to achieve, but it requires discipline, patience, and smart
financial habits. Whether you're just starting out on your financial journey or
looking to grow your wealth further, here are 10 practical tips for saving
money and building a secure financial future:
- Create a Budget: Start by creating a budget
that outlines your income, expenses, and savings goals. Track your
spending and identify areas where you can cut back and save money each
month.
- Set Financial Goals: Define your short-term
and long-term financial goals, whether it's paying off debt, saving for a
down payment on a house, or building a retirement nest egg. Having clear
goals will help you stay motivated and focused on your financial
priorities.
- Pay Yourself First: Treat your savings like
any other expense by setting aside a portion of your income for savings
and investments before paying your bills. Automate your savings
contributions to ensure consistency and avoid the temptation to spend.
- Live Below Your Means: Avoid the trap of
lifestyle inflation by living below your means and resisting the urge to
overspend on unnecessary luxuries. Practice frugality and prioritize your
financial goals over short-term indulgences.
- Eliminate Debt: Pay off high-interest debt as
quickly as possible to free up more money for savings and investments.
Focus on paying off debts with the highest interest rates first while
making minimum payments on other debts.
- Build an Emergency Fund: Set aside an
emergency fund equal to three to six months' worth of living expenses to
cover unexpected expenses such as medical bills, car repairs, or job loss.
Keep your emergency fund in a separate, easily accessible savings account.
- Invest for the Future: Take advantage of
employer-sponsored retirement plans such as 401(k)s and IRAs to save for
retirement. Consider diversifying your investments across stocks, bonds,
real estate, and other asset classes to minimize risk and maximize
returns.
- Educate Yourself: Continuously educate
yourself about personal finance and investing to make informed decisions
about your money. Read books, listen to podcasts, and seek advice from
financial professionals to expand your knowledge and skills.
- Shop Smart: Comparison shop for major
purchases and look for deals, discounts, and coupons to save money on
everyday expenses. Consider buying used or refurbished items instead of
new, and avoid impulse purchases by sticking to a shopping list.
- Stay Disciplined: Stay committed to your
financial goals and resist the temptation to stray from your budget or
investment plan. Be patient and consistent in your savings and investment
efforts, and trust that your efforts will pay off in the long run.
By following these practical tips
for saving money and building wealth, you can take control of your financial
future and create a secure and prosperous life for yourself and your loved
ones.
